Don't wait another minute... get BE!

It works beautifully on me and I have freckles! Have you ever had to put makeup over freckles? It never works! If you match your foundation to your skin tone, the freckles become pasty. If you match your foundation to your freckles, you look like an Oompa Loompa. If you aim for a color somewhere in between, you look ghastly. I don't care how cute other people seem to think freckles are, they are a beauty solution nightmare.

BE gives me the most beautiful complexion I have ever had. I don't get break outs and my skin is combo. It lasts much longer than liquid foundation, too. Do let us know the moment you become addicted, too...
